The Connecticut Noyce Math Teacher Leaders Program is a 5-year program comprising a variety of activities to build capacity for math teacher leadership among the cohort of 20 veteran Alliance district secondary math teachers. Given its goals, and focus on Alliance districts, we have the opportunity to adjust programming in ways that are responsive and supportive for the local context. The plans provide the structure and an overview.

Programming Overview:

  • Spring 2022 — TEAM Workshops and Math Leadership Workshops
  • Summer 2022 — Two Graduate Courses (Equitable Content and Equitable Pedagogy)
  • AY 2022-23 — Leadership Project: Augmenting Practices or Programming
  • Summer 2023 — Graduate course: Teacher Leadership in Math
  • AY 2023-24 — Leadership Project: Mentorship
  • Summer 2024 — Graduate Course: Equity in Math Education
  • AY 2024-25 — Leadership Project: Equity and Fall Conference
  • Summer 2025 — PLU Module Development
  • AY 2025-26 — PLU Module Piloting, Revision
  • Summer 2026 — PLU Module Complete
  • Fall 2026 — Fall Conference
